In this paper the effect of on-air-combining on the signal quality in distributed transmitter systems like active antennas is described. Active antennas containing a multitude of parallel, independent transmitter chains are emerging in the mobile communication base station market. In this paper a statistical analysis of the impact of phase- and amplitude-distortions on the performance of active antenna arrays for mobile communication base stations is presented. A novel method for the design and fabrication of low-cost filtering devices for cellular applications is presented in this paper. The proposed filter technology is based on the integration of 3-D coaxial resonators with 2-D printed-circuit boards (PCBs). Femtocells are low-cost, low-power cellular base stations that are deployed by the end user to supplement macro-cellular coverage and provide high data rates in the customer's premises. Rising energy costs and the recent international focus on climate change issues has resulted in a high interest in improving the energy efficiency in the telecommunications industry. In this paper the effects of a joint deployment of macrocells for area coverage and publicly accessible residential picocells on the total energy consumption of the network is investigated. The paper describes two different approaches for the detection of wound healing. The state of curing of the wound shall be determined without taking off bandages or stickers. Furthermore the curing state in burried layers of tissue shall be supervised. All curing states have to be detected without direct contact to the injured person in order to avoid pain.
